In a gripping tale of courage, Chairman of the Joint Chiefs of Staff General Dan Caine shared insights about the young service members who heroically defended Al Udeid Air Base amid a significant missile threat from Iran. This incident unfolded recently and highlighted the bravery of a small group of soldiers faced with a monumental challenge.

A Record-Setting Patriot Engagement

General Caine stated that the missile defense operation constituted what may be the largest single engagement of Patriot missile systems in U.S. military history. He noted, “We were joined in this engagement by the Qatar Patriot cruise,” indicating a collaborative effort in defending this strategic location.

Youth Under Pressure

The defense force consisted of just 44 soldiers, with ages ranging from 21 to 28. These young men and women found themselves responsible for protecting the base while operating only two Patriot systems. Al Udeid serves as a crucial hub in the Middle East, housing approximately 10,000 deployed American soldiers, making the stakes extraordinarily high.

Facing a Daunting Task

“Imagine you’re that young first lieutenant. You’re 25 or 26 years old, and you’ve been assigned as the tactical director inside the command and control element. You, at that age, are the sole person responsible to defend this base,” Caine emphasized, portraying the intense pressure felt by these young leaders.

Missiles and Minutes

Details about the effectiveness of the Patriot defense systems remain ambiguous. Although General Caine did not confirm if any Iranian missiles breached the defenses, he acknowledged reports from Qatari officials claiming at least one missile penetrated the air defenses.

Fast-Paced Decision-Making

During the missile attack, soldiers encountered a barrage of threats. Caine described the chaotic situation, stating, “There was a lot of metal flying around. And yet our U.S. air defenders had only seconds to make complex decisions with strategic impact.” This underscores the weight of responsibility these young defenders carried in such a critical time.

Iran’s Strike and Its Implications

The missile attack from Iran targeted the U.S. base in Qatar in retaliation for U.S. actions against Iranian nuclear facilities. Interestingly, President Donald Trump mentioned that Iran had forewarned the United States about the impending attack. This communication seemed to be a strategic move, allowing Iran to project defiance without escalating tensions to a larger conflict.

Weathering the Storm

Armed with short-range and medium-range ballistic missiles, Iran launched the assault on Al Udeid Air Base. Fortunately, initial reports indicated that no casualties resulted from this intense exchange.

An Essential Base

The strategic importance of Al Udeid cannot be overstated. The base not only supports logistics for the U.S. mission against ISIS in Iraq and Syria but also serves as the forward headquarters for U.S. Central Command. Additionally, it houses various air forces and special operations units deployed in the region. Moreover, this base acts as a center for British airstrike operations against ISIS in Iraq.
